For the first time in 53 years, the New York Knicks are NBA champions after defeating the San Antonio Spurs 94-90 in Game 5 on Saturday night. Led by Finals MVP Jalen Brunson and a strong supporting cast, the Knicks finally reached the mountaintop as they became the 8th different champion in the past eight years in the NBA.
The Philadelphia 76ers have a couple of ties to the Knicks as former draft pick Landry Shamet was a big part of the rotation and franchise legend Mo Cheeks was featured on the coaching staff. Shamet, especially, has had a wild ride to the Knicks and to be a champion as the Sixers sent him to the Los Angeles Clippers in his rookie season in the Tobias Harris deal and he then bounced around and was on a non-guaranteed deal with New York earlier in the 2025-26 season.
After winning the title, the former Sixers guard sent an NSFW message on Instagram in his reaction to winning his first NBA championship about perseverance and never giving up.
